O que é: RAM (Random Access Memory)

O que é RAM (Random Access Memory)?

A memória RAM (Random Access Memory), também conhecida como memória de acesso aleatório, é um dos componentes mais importantes de um computador. Ela desempenha um papel fundamental no desempenho e na velocidade do sistema, permitindo que o computador execute várias tarefas simultaneamente e armazene temporariamente os dados necessários para a execução dessas tarefas.

Como funciona a RAM?

A RAM é composta por uma série de células de memória, cada uma delas capaz de armazenar um único bit de informação. Essas células são organizadas em linhas e colunas, formando uma matriz. Cada célula é identificada por um endereço único, o que permite que o computador acesse diretamente qualquer célula de memória, independentemente de sua localização física.

Tipos de RAM

Existem vários tipos de RAM disponíveis no mercado, cada um com suas próprias características e velocidades de acesso. Alguns dos tipos mais comuns incluem:

DRAM (Dynamic Random Access Memory)

A DRAM é um tipo de memória volátil que requer atualização constante para manter os dados armazenados. Ela é mais lenta em comparação com outros tipos de RAM, mas é mais barata e possui maior capacidade de armazenamento.

SRAM (Static Random Access Memory)

A SRAM é um tipo de memória volátil que não requer atualização constante. Ela é mais rápida e mais cara do que a DRAM, mas possui menor capacidade de armazenamento.

SDRAM (Synchronous Dynamic Random Access Memory)

A SDRAM é um tipo de memória sincronizada com o barramento do sistema, o que permite uma transferência de dados mais rápida. Ela é amplamente utilizada em computadores pessoais e possui uma velocidade de acesso mais alta do que a DRAM convencional.

DDR (Double Data Rate)

O DDR é um tipo de memória que permite a transferência de dados em ambos os flancos do sinal de clock, o que resulta em uma taxa de transferência de dados dobrada em comparação com a SDRAM convencional. O DDR é amplamente utilizado em computadores modernos e oferece um desempenho superior.

Capacidade e expansão da RAM

A capacidade da RAM varia de acordo com o sistema e as necessidades do usuário. A maioria dos computadores pessoais modernos possui pelo menos 4 GB de RAM, mas é comum encontrar sistemas com capacidades de 8 GB, 16 GB ou até mesmo 32 GB. Além disso, muitos computadores permitem a expansão da RAM, o que significa que é possível adicionar mais módulos de memória para aumentar a capacidade do sistema.

Importância da RAM no desempenho do sistema

A RAM desempenha um papel crucial no desempenho do sistema, pois afeta diretamente a velocidade de processamento e a capacidade de multitarefa. Quanto mais RAM um computador possui, mais rápido e eficiente ele será na execução de tarefas complexas e na abertura de vários programas ao mesmo tempo. Uma quantidade insuficiente de RAM pode levar a lentidão, travamentos e até mesmo a impossibilidade de executar determinadas tarefas.

Gerenciamento de memória

O sistema operacional é responsável pelo gerenciamento da memória RAM, alocando e desalocando espaço conforme necessário. Quando um programa é executado, ele é carregado na RAM para que o processador possa acessá-lo rapidamente. Quando o programa é encerrado, a memória ocupada por ele é liberada para uso por outros programas. Um bom gerenciamento de memória é essencial para garantir um desempenho otimizado do sistema.

Memória virtual

Além da memória RAM física, os sistemas operacionais modernos também utilizam a memória virtual, que é uma extensão da RAM. A memória virtual permite que o sistema utilize uma parte do disco rígido como memória adicional, o que ajuda a compensar a falta de RAM física. No entanto, a memória virtual é mais lenta do que a RAM, o que pode afetar o desempenho do sistema em determinadas situações.

Considerações finais

A memória RAM é um componente essencial de qualquer computador, desempenhando um papel crucial no desempenho e na velocidade do sistema. É importante escolher a quantidade certa de RAM para atender às necessidades do usuário e garantir um desempenho otimizado. Além disso, é fundamental realizar um bom gerenciamento de memória para evitar problemas de lentidão e travamentos. Compreender o funcionamento e os diferentes tipos de RAM é fundamental para tomar decisões informadas ao adquirir ou atualizar um computador.